Anyone else in Los Angeles feel this way while driving their BS?

I know the factory suspension on the BS is very stiff by design but every time I drive it on these LA roads it hurts my soul. Unfortunately, the roads here are crap and after living here for some time, I've learned to avoid certain roads/routes because of how awful they are. Sometimes I'll add a few extra miles/minutes just to avoid the pain both myself and the car feel when hitting some of these bumps/craters on the roads.

I know there's a thread on softening the suspension but I wanted to see what other adjustment(s) some of you may have done to your cars to help soften the driving experience. On nicer, flatter roads the car is simply perfect but those roads are few and far between in Los Angeles. Is it enough to just adjust the suspension? If so, to what spec? Is there an ideal suspension adjustment + specific tire combination that's helped? Currently running Michelin PS 4s all around. Open to any and all suggestions....except selling the car of course.
